Backlash Against Hasan Piker Over Alleged Dog Abuse
Left-wing Twitch streamer Hasan Piker found himself in hot water over the weekend after more clips of him allegedly mistreating his dog, Kaya, began circulating online.
Following a recent viral moment where Piker appeared to shout at his dog, creators and Reddit users have been compiling old footage to suggest a pattern of abusive behavior. Tectone, a prominent streamer, has shared one of these compilations and indicated that more footage is forthcoming.
In the last week, Tectone has been active in posting both old and new videos, claiming on Sunday that “in the past 24 hours, seven videos have been leaked of Hasan electrocuting his dog… This man uses his dog as a prop for six to eight hours a day. He is willing to significantly reduce the dog’s quality of life just to appear more human, more approachable. Everything he does is for optics.”

In one of the videos Tectone shared, Piker discusses a souvenir mug he brought back from England, with Kaya lounging in the background. As he reaches for something, Kaya shifts positions to get into the frame for what seemed like a perfect shot.
Another clip features Piker talking about his “Japanese airport experience,” with Kaya curiously inspecting things in the background. His comments about the airport experience take a sudden turn as he redirects his focus back to Kaya, giving instructions off-camera and expressing irritation about the dog.
This new footage comes after a clip gained traction on social media where Piker appears to manage Kaya behind him during a stream. He complains that his mother “spoils” Kaya by allowing her to roam the house while he’s away.

Tectone and others are still digging up clips they claim reveal more instances of alleged abuse, and they suggest more will be available soon, though it’s unclear how many videos are currently out there.
Piker has dismissed the shock collar claims, referring to the accuser as a “crazy asshole” and jokingly suggesting he has an “evil villain lair.” In a widely shared clip, he showcases the collar but denies using it to shock Kaya, insisting it only produces vibrations.
